"Somosierra. 1808" is a compelling 1978 Polish television film produced by Centralna Wytwórnia Programów i Filmów Telewizyjnych „POLTEL” and TVP. Directed by Ryszard Filipski, the film vividly recreates the Battle of Somosierra, a pivotal engagement during the Peninsular War in 1808. The narrative centers on the Polish light cavalry, known as the Chevau-légers, who played a crucial role in Napoleon's victory over Spanish forces.
